PPM Engineer - Reading and London
About Reliance High-Tech / Reliance Protect
Reliance High-Tech / Reliance Protect is the UK's largest independent integrator/installer of security solutions / lone worker solutions. We are trusted by leading brands and organisations to protect their people, assets and reputations through innovative technology and specialist expertise. Unique in the industry, Reliance High-Tech / Reliance Protect combines the capability and footprint of a large organisation, with the agility and customer focus of an independent business.
Job Overview
We operate at the top end, for the most discerning clients, in the most demanding and complex environments with the highest stakes, and always with integrity and customer focus.
To provide professional engineering expertise along with excellent internal/external customer service PPM of a variety of security solutions (including CCTV, Intruder, ACS, Traka and Surelock McGill lock Systems.
Your Responsibilities
- Provide Remote engineering support to the field based engineers, this includes but not limited to, incident triage, remote resolution, firmware upgrades and patching
- Provide technical expertise in fault finding and repairs across varied selection of PC/Network based and analogue security systems with a working knowledge of different high end software packages.
- Provide technical expertise in PPM and associated repairs on CCTV systems, Lenel, IDS and Traka etc with PC Based Digital Recorders, Lenel, IDS and Traka systems etc. To understand fibre optic transmission systems, LAN/WAN networks and radio telemetry systems to effectively remedy any faults. Liaise with field engineers where required.
- Participate in team meetings and actively contribute towards the business’ activities.
- Strive to maximize personal development and performance and take active part in performance reviews and personal development plans. Maintain up to date technical knowledge through internal and external training provision.
- Operate according to the requirements of business-specific applications and processes and the broad application environments (e.g., order submission, stock control, timesheet submission, job closing, etc.)

Your Competencies
- NVQ 3 in Electronic Security or equivalent proven experience (4+ Years)
- Knowledge of Access control / CCTV / Intercom / Intruder systems.
- Knowledge of Windows Operating Systems.
- Knowledge of digital electronics principles and systems
- Health and Safety
- Lenel OnGuard
- Good knowledge of Access control / CCTV / Intercom / Intruder systems
- Good knowledge surrounding digital electronics and electrical systems
- Microsoft OS knowledge
- Working knowledge of TCP/IP and other network fundamentals of UFE's (Unified Front End)
- Excellent communication skills – Written and Verbal

Your Profile
- Flexible with a can do/will do attitude, able to work both independently and part of a team essential.
- Proven record of great customer service and an ability to manage time and workload a must.
- You must be able to gain the clients own DV level clearance
Application Process
To express an interest in this role please send your CV and a covering letter no later than 31st May 2026. This must include your home location.
All job candidates will be screened to BS7858 standards to meet Reliance High-Tech's / Reliance Protects vetting standards.
